Мы работаем БЕЗ ВЫХОДНЫХ и выезжаем по всему ставропольскому краю.
Всегда можно получить качественную консультацию у нашего специалиста по вопросам, связанным с ремонтом компьютеров, ремонтом ноутбуков, настройкой сетей, всем видам компьютерной помощи, позвонив по нашему телефону в городе Ставрополе
90-40-50
Компьютерная помощь и ремонт компьютеров у нас – всегда лучшее решение!
Невозможное - возможно: недорого, недолго, нестрашно
Платформа мультимедиа
База мультимедиа (Media Foundation) и DirectShow® являются основой поддержки мультимедиа в Windows. Media Foundation появилась в Windows Vista в качестве замены DirectShow. В состав Windows 7 входит усовершенствованная Media Foundation, предоставляющая более эффективную поддержку форматов, включая MPEG-4, а также поддержку устройств видеозахвата и аппаратных кодеков.
Поддержка форматов
В Windows 7 Media Foundation поддерживает широкий набор форматов, включая видео в формате H.264, MJPEG, MP3, новые источники для MP4, 3GP, MPEG2-TS и AVI, а также новые приемники файлов для форматов MP4, 3GP и MP3.
Упрощенная модель программирования
В Windows Vista Media Foundation предоставляла набор API достаточно низкого уровня, которые обладали высокой гибкостью, но не годились для выполнения ряда задач. Windows 7 предоставляет новые API высокого уровня, упрощающие создание мультимедийных приложений на языке C++. В число этих интерфейсов входят следующие.
MFPlay. Этот API предназначен для воспроизведения звука и видео. Он поддерживает наиболее распространенные операции воспроизведения (остановка, приостановка, воспроизведение, поиск, регулирование скорости, изменение громкости и т. п.) и скрывает особенности обращения к низкоуровневым API (уровня сеанса и топологии).
Чтение из источника. Этот API позволяет получать из файла мультимедиа необработанные или декодированные данные, независимо от базового формата. Например, можно получить из видеофайла эскиз в формате растрового рисунка или получать потоковое видео с веб-камеры.
Запись в приемник. Этот API позволяет создавать файлы мультимедиа, передавая несжатые или кодированные данные. Например, можно выполнить повторное кодирование или аранжировку видеофайла.
Перекодировка. API перекодировки используются в наиболее распространенных сценариях кодирования звука и видео.
Усовершенствования на уровне платформы
В Windows 7 API Media Foundation содержат большое число усовершенствований. Приложения могут использовать эти API как напрямую, так и косвенным образом, получая при этом следующие возможности.
Усовершенствованный конвейер видео, уменьшающий энергопотребление и использование видеопамяти.
Новые интерфейсы видеообработки API DVXA, использующие более гибкую модель компоновки и лучше приспособленные для работы с форматами видео высокой четкости.
Усовершенствование методов перечисления подключаемых модулей (источники и декодеры) и управления ими.